Abstract

This study aims to improve learning outcomes in Science and Social Science (IPAS) subjects through the implementation of the Problem Based Learning (PBL) model among fifth-grade students at SD Negeri 060912 Medan Denai in the 2024/2025 academic year. The research method used was Classroom Action Research (CAR) conducted in two cycles, each comprising planning, action, observation, and reflection stages. The results indicated that the PBL model effectively enhanced students’ learning outcomes. In the pretest, only 3 students (12.5%) met the minimum passing criteria. After applying the PBL model in the first cycle, the number increased to 9 students (37.5%), and in the second cycle to 21 students (87.5%). Student learning activities and teacher performance also showed significant improvements. Therefore, the Problem Based Learning model is proven to be an effective alternative for improving students’ IPAS learning outcomes.

Abstract

This study is a Classroom Action Research (CAR) aimed at improving student learning outcomes on the topic of the solar system through the implementation of the Quantum Teaching learning model in Grade VI at SDN 067259, Medan Johor District. The background of this research is the low student learning outcomes on the solar system material, caused by the lack of variety in teaching methods and limited student engagement during the learning process. The research was conducted in two cycles, each consisting of planning, implementation, observation, and reflection stages. The subjects were 30 sixth-grade students. Data collection techniques included tests, observations, interviews, and documentation. The results showed an increase in student learning outcomes from Cycle I to Cycle II. In Cycle I, the percentage of students who achieved mastery learning was 66.67%, which increased to 86.67% in Cycle II. In addition, student engagement in the learning process also improved. Thus, the implementation of the Quantum Teaching model proved effective in enhancing student learning outcomes on the topic of the solar system.
